What is Giga-Tronics Asset Turnover?

Asset Turnover measures how quickly a company turns over its asset through sales. It is calculated as Revenue divided by Total Assets. Giga-Tronics's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was $9.95 Mil. Giga-Tronics's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$34.50 Mil. Therefore, Giga-Tronics's Asset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.29.

Asset Turnover is linked to ROE % through Du Pont Formula. Giga-Tronics's annualized ROE %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-6,293.18%. It is also linked to ROA % through Du Pont Formula. Giga-Tronics's annualized ROA %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was -93.58%.

Giga-Tronics Asset Turnover Calculation

Asset Turnover measures how quickly a company turns over its asset through sales.

Giga-Tronics's Asset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Asset Turnover
=Revenue/Average Total Assets
=Revenue (A: Dec. 2023 )/( (Total Assets (A: Dec. 2022 )+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 ))/ count )
=37.826/( (38.954+31.932)/ 2 )
=37.826/35.443
=1.07

Giga-Tronics's Asset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Asset Turnover
=Revenue/Average Total Assets
=Revenue (Q: Dec. 2023 )/( (Total Assets (Q: Sep. 2023 )+Total Assets (Q: Dec. 2023 ))/ count )
=9.953/( (37.062+31.932)/ 2 )
=9.953/34.497
=0.29

Companies with low profit margins tend to have high Asset Turnover, while those with high profit margins have low Asset Turnover. Companies in the retail industry tend to have a very high turnover ratio.

Be Aware

In the article Joining The Dark Side: Pirates, Spies and Short Sellers, James Montier reported that In their US sample covering the period 1968-2003, Cooper et al find that firms with low asset growth outperformed firms with high asset growth by an astounding 20% p.a. equally weighted. Even when controlling for market, size and style, low asset growth firms outperformed high asset growth firms by 13% p.a. Therefore a company with fast asset growth may underperform.

Therefore, it is a good sign if a company's Asset Turnover is consistent or even increases. If a company's asset grows faster than sales, its Asset Turnover will decline, which can be a warning sign.

Giga-tronics Inc design, manufacture, and distribute specialized precision electronic solutions, automated test solutions, power electronics, supply and distribution solutions, display solutions and radio, microwave and millimeter wave communication systems and components for a variety of applications with a focus on the global defense industry for military airborne, sea and ground applications. The company has three segments namely Precision Electronic Solutions; Power Electronics and Display and RF Solutions. It generates maximum revenue from the Precision Electronic Solutions segment.
